Understanding the Legal Framework

Unlike some countries where online gambling is a free-for-all, New Zealand maintains a fairly strict regulatory environment. The Gambling Act 2003 governs most gambling activities, but it’s worth noting that online casinos operating offshore are not explicitly illegal for players to use. However, the government does not license or regulate these offshore operators, which can lead to a mixed bag of experiences.

Banking Methods: Convenience or Complication?

Depositing and withdrawing funds can sometimes feel like a gamble in itself. New Zealand players have access to a range of payment options, but not all are created equal. Some methods are lightning fast, while others resemble a slow shuffle through a sticky casino floor.

Common Payment Methods for NZ Online Casinos
Payment Method Deposit Speed Withdrawal Speed Fees Notes
Credit/Debit Cards Instant 1-5 business days Usually none Widely accepted but may have restrictions
e-Wallets (e.g., Skrill, Neteller) Instant Within 24 hours Sometimes fees apply Popular for speed and privacy
Bank Transfers 1-3 business days 3-7 business days Varies Reliable but slow
Cryptocurrency Minutes Minutes to hours Minimal Still niche but growing

How to Spot a Trustworthy Site

Licensing is the first red flag or green light. Casinos licensed by reputable authorities such as the UK Gambling Commission or the Malta Gaming Authority tend to uphold higher standards. Additionally, transparent terms and conditions, clear privacy policies, and responsive customer support are signs that a site takes its responsibilities seriously.
